MISSION
Sideline Society Media is a digital sports media platform developed through the ESPN Digital Media School Outreach Mentorship Program. Built to function as more than a portfolio, the platform operates as an emerging outlet focused on the intersection of sports, culture, and modern fan conversation.
Led by Founder and Editorial Director Brandon Pulmano, Sideline Society Media brings together a team of contributors covering the NFL, NBA, and the cultural impact of today’s athletes.
Through a contributor based editorial model, writers collaborate to produce features, analysis, and cultural commentary that explore the moments, mindsets, and narratives shaping the modern sports landscape delivering storytelling that goes beyond the scoreboard.
